An Algorithm Developer is a software engineer who is responsible for the design, implementation, and testing of algorithms that are used in various applications. They often work on data mining, search algorithms, artificial intelligence, machine learning, and other related areas. A well-drafted Algorithm Developer Resume mentions the following core duties and tasks – writing code, designing and testing algorithms, optimizing algorithms, troubleshooting and debugging, and researching new algorithms. These specialized developers are also charged with the duty of analyzing data and creating models for data sets.
Skills required for an Algorithm Developer include strong programming, problem-solving, and mathematical skills. They are expected to have a strong understanding of computer science, software engineering, and data structures. Education required for an Algorithm Developer includes a bachelor’s degree in computer science, mathematics, or a related field. In some cases, a master’s degree may be required. Most employers also prefer experience in software engineering, data science, and machine learning.
Objective : Dynamic Algorithm Developer with 2 years of experience in designing and implementing innovative algorithms for complex data challenges. Proficient in machine learning techniques and advanced data modeling, contributing to significant performance improvements. Adept at collaborating with cross-functional teams to translate intricate technical concepts into actionable insights, driving project success and efficiency.
Skills : Communication Skills, Algorithm Design, Data Structures, Machine Learning
Description :
Designed and implemented efficient algorithms for data processing and analysis.
Optimized existing algorithms to improve performance and reduce computational costs.
Utilized advanced modeling and optimization methods to create actionable insights in complex process spaces.
Designed and implemented scalable algorithms in a collaborative environment, setting specifications for productization.
Effectively communicated complex analytical concepts to diverse audiences, enhancing understanding and collaboration.
Collaborated with internal groups to analyze experimental data, deriving actionable intelligence.
Authored comprehensive documentation, including web-based resources, to support algorithm utilization.
Experience
0-2 Years
Level
Entry Level
Education
B.Sc. CS
Junior Algorithm Developer Resume
Objective : Aspiring Junior Algorithm Developer with two years of hands-on experience in crafting and optimizing algorithms for data-driven applications. Skilled in applying machine learning techniques and statistical modeling to enhance system performance. Collaborative team player, dedicated to translating complex requirements into effective algorithmic solutions that meet business objectives.
Skills : Algorithm Development, Distributed Systems, Artificial Intelligence, Deep Learning, Natural Language Processing
Description :
Validated algorithm designs and enhanced performance in both simulated and real-world environments.
Conducted in-vehicle testing and debugging using rapid prototyping and data analysis tools.
Optimized algorithms for real-time applications, ensuring robust performance metrics.
Designed and tested algorithms for various signal processing tasks in high-data-rate systems.
Implemented statistical models for signal classification and tracking using unsupervised learning techniques.
Gathered customer requirements to synthesize algorithm needs and design specifications.
Developed intuitive visualizations to effectively communicate algorithm operations to clients.
Experience
0-2 Years
Level
Junior
Education
B.S. in CS
Algorithm Developer Resume
Headline : Innovative Algorithm Developer with 7 years of experience specializing in the design and optimization of algorithms for complex data processing tasks. Expertise in machine learning, data modeling, and performance tuning, driving impactful solutions. Proven ability to collaborate effectively with diverse teams to deliver high-quality, efficient algorithms that meet business needs.
Skills : Statistical Analysis, Feature Engineering, Data Preprocessing, Model Evaluation, Hyperparameter Tuning, Ensemble Methods
Description :
Troubleshot and resolved software issues, enhancing product reliability.
Improved real-time data processing performance through algorithm optimization.
Implemented new features based on user feedback, increasing customer satisfaction.
Documented software design processes, APIs, and interface control documents.
Contributed to proposal writing, enhancing project funding opportunities.
Utilized CUDA for GPU programming to accelerate algorithm performance.
Developed project deliverable reports, effectively communicating technical progress.
Experience
5-7 Years
Level
Senior
Education
M.S. in CS
Algorithm Development Engineer Resume
Summary : Accomplished Algorithm Development Engineer with a decade of experience in creating and refining algorithms for complex systems. Expertise in machine learning, optimization techniques, and data analysis, leading to enhanced performance and efficiency. Proven track record in collaborating with multidisciplinary teams to implement innovative solutions that drive organizational success.
Skills : Problem Solving, Java Programming, C++ Programming, Data Mining, Optimization Techniques, Graph Theory
Description :
Utilized statistical methods to enhance algorithm accuracy and effectiveness.
Created multi-agent algorithms for air vehicles, enhancing operational efficiency.
Led R&D efforts and collaborated with academia to drive innovative solutions.
Optimized algorithms for multiple agents, improving performance metrics.
Utilized principles of electronic warfare to guide algorithm development and optimization.
Designed, implemented, and tested various lossless and lossy compression algorithms, achieving high data integrity.
Conducted thorough analysis and troubleshooting of algorithm performance, ensuring robustness and reliability.
Experience
7-10 Years
Level
Management
Education
M.S. CS
Algorithm Developer Resume
Summary : Seasoned Algorithm Developer with 10 years of expertise in crafting cutting-edge algorithms for complex data processing challenges. Specializing in machine learning and optimization techniques, I enhance system performance and efficiency. My collaborative approach with cross-functional teams ensures innovative solutions that align with strategic objectives.
Skills : Machine Learning Techniques, Cloud Computing, Data Visualization, Statistical Modeling, Predictive Analytics, Time Series Analysis
Description :
Engineered advanced 2D/3D imaging algorithms and system software for high-end ultrasound technology.
Designed algorithms for image processing and computer vision applications.
Conducted thorough verification to ensure algorithm outputs aligned with expected results from MATLAB simulations.
Generated and maintained comprehensive design documentation, facilitating software design reviews.
Applied object-oriented programming principles in C to develop high-quality software adhering to best practices.
Performed unit testing and debugging on system simulators and ultrasound hardware, producing detailed documentation.
Led R&D initiatives to create customized execution algorithms tailored to client specifications.
Experience
10+ Years
Level
Executive
Education
M.S. in CS
Algorithm Research Developer Resume
Objective : Accomplished Algorithm Research Developer with 5 years of experience in designing and implementing sophisticated algorithms tailored for diverse applications. Expertise in machine learning, optimization, and data analysis, driving impactful solutions that enhance system performance. Proven ability to collaborate with interdisciplinary teams to translate complex requirements into innovative algorithmic strategies.
Skills : C++ Development, Big O Notation, Dynamic Programming, Numerical Methods
Managed the entire engineering lifecycle, from algorithm development to performance analysis and trials.
Provided thought leadership through white papers and presentations at industry conferences.
Served as a subject matter expert, advising teams on sonar capabilities and algorithmic strategies.
Collaborated with technical leads to align project deliverables with program timelines.
Established strong relationships with senior-level stakeholders to enhance project outcomes.
Delivered critical technical assessments to program management, highlighting execution risks and focus areas.
Experience
2-5 Years
Level
Consultant
Education
M.Sc. CS
Algorithm Developer Resume
Objective : Algorithm Developer with 2 years of experience in crafting and optimizing algorithms for diverse applications. Skilled in machine learning and statistical analysis, driving improvements in efficiency and performance. Strong collaborator, adept at translating complex data challenges into effective algorithmic solutions that align with business goals.
Skills : Data Analysis, Neural Networks, Database Management, Computer Vision, Sql Proficiency, Software Development
Description :
Enhanced the performance of Simulink for large-scale modeling applications through algorithm optimization.
Developed algorithms to improve user experience and streamline data processing workflows.
Leveraged C programming to enhance the Simulink product infrastructure for better performance.
Collaborated with cross-functional teams to develop algorithms that improved modeling and simulation processes.
Created software to integrate metadata from community data sources, enhancing application capabilities.
Implemented solutions that significantly reduced execution time for complex simulations.
Participated in Agile methodology to drive project efficiency and deliver high-quality results.
Experience
0-2 Years
Level
Fresher
Education
B.S. in CS
Senior Algorithm Developer Resume
Headline : Results-oriented Senior Algorithm Developer with 7 years of experience in creating and optimizing advanced algorithms for large-scale data analytics. Proficient in machine learning, data modeling, and statistical analysis, contributing to enhanced performance and efficiency. Expertise in collaborating with multidisciplinary teams to deliver impactful solutions that drive innovation and meet strategic objectives.
Participated in the full lifecycle of algorithm design, implementation, and optimization for complex data problems.
Staying abreast of advancements in robotics and algorithmic technologies to enhance product offerings.
Demonstrated product capabilities to clients, integrating their feedback to refine algorithm performance.
Utilized ray tracing and Bayesian methods to enhance model accuracy in complex simulations.
Anticipated user needs through quantitative analysis, leading to improved customer satisfaction.
Published research findings at industry conferences, sharing insights on algorithm advancements.
Solved complex mathematical problems, optimizing algorithms for large datasets, improving throughput and efficiency.
Experience
5-7 Years
Level
Senior
Education
M.S. CS
Algorithm Developer Resume
Summary : Accomplished Algorithm Developer with 10 years of experience in architecting and implementing robust algorithms for complex data challenges. Expertise in machine learning, optimization, and advanced analytics, driving significant performance enhancements. Proven collaborator with cross-functional teams, translating technical innovations into strategic solutions that propel organizational success.
Skills : Testing And Debugging, Mathematical Modeling, Performance Tuning, Technical Documentation, Research Skills, Time Complexity Analysis
Description :
Analyzed and optimized the performance of advanced algorithms for target detection and data processing.
Developed innovative machine learning techniques to enhance data discrimination and reduce noise in complex datasets.
Effectively communicated algorithmic findings to both technical and non-technical stakeholders, ensuring alignment with project goals.
Designed, implemented, and validated algorithms for Diagnostic PoC ULS products, focusing on user needs and clinical outcomes.
Conducted risk assessments of algorithm implementations, prioritizing patient safety and compliance.
Managed deliverables throughout the Software Development Life Cycle, ensuring high-quality algorithm deployment.
Objective : Results-focused Algorithm Developer with 5 years of experience in crafting and optimizing algorithms for diverse applications. Skilled in leveraging machine learning and statistical methods to enhance performance and efficiency. Proven ability to collaborate with cross-functional teams, translating complex data challenges into effective, innovative solutions that drive organizational success.
Skills : Algorithm Training, Linear Algebra, Discrete Mathematics, Signal Processing, Image Processing
Description :
Conducted extensive research to inform the development of innovative algorithms for complex data challenges.
Published multiple papers and presented at conferences to promote advancements in algorithm technology.
Validated algorithms using scientific methods, ensuring compliance with performance requirements.
Developed MATLAB and Simulink libraries for robotics-related algorithms, enhancing functionality and efficiency.
Tested algorithms on simulated and physical robotic systems, ensuring robustness and reliability.
Collaborated with stakeholders to gather input for algorithm enhancements, driving continuous improvement.
Documented processes and results, facilitating knowledge transfer within the research team.
Creating an account is free and takes five seconds.
You'll get access to the PDF version of this resume template.
Choose an option.
Sign up with Google
Sign up with Facebook
Sign up with Linkedin
This helps us make sure you're human and prevents spammers from abusing our services.
By continuing, you agree to our Privacy Policy and Terms.
Unlock the Power of Over 10,000 Resume Samples.
Take your job search to the next level with our extensive collection of 10,000+ resume samples. Find inspiration for your own resume and gain a competitive edge in your job search.
Get Hired Faster with Resume Assistant.
Make your resume shine with our Resume Assistant. You'll receive a real-time score as you edit, helping you to optimize your skills, experience, and achievements for the role you want.
Get Noticed with Resume Templates that Beat the ATS.
Get past the resume screeners with ease using our optimized templates. Our professional designs are tailored to beat the ATS and help you land your dream job.